In this episode, we delve into the stress of being caught in the middle as a spouse, sharing personal insights and practical tips on managing responsibilities to parents, spouses, and children. Learn how open communication, prioritizing self-care, and setting boundaries can help navigate these challenges effectively.In this episode, Brian discusses: The emotional and financial stress of being a middle spouseBalancing responsibilities between aging parents and your own familyThe importance of open communication in managing family stressPrioritizing self-care while taking care of others Key Takeaways:Open communication with your spouse, children, and parents is essential to managing stress.Prioritizing your marriage can help maintain a strong family foundation amidst responsibilities.Establishing boundaries with your parents is crucial for your well-being.Self-care, including a healthy diet and regular exercise, is vital to effectively manage multiple responsibilities. “Take care of yourself, get yourself in a good place, and set those boundaries, communicate so that you're in a position to really juggle all of these things in a good way.”
